Tips for Choosing Bamboo Fence Screening

When choosing bamboo fence screening, there are a few things to keep in mind:

  • The type of bamboo: There are many different types of bamboo, so it is important to choose one that is suited for your climate. Some types of bamboo are more cold-hardy than others.
  • The thickness of the bamboo: The thickness of the bamboo will affect the privacy and durability of the fence. A thicker bamboo will provide more privacy and be more durable.
  • The color of the bamboo: Bamboo comes in a variety of colors, so you can choose one that matches your home's style.
  • The finish of the bamboo: Bamboo can be left natural or finished with a stain or sealant. A finished bamboo fence will be more resistant to the elements.

Q: What are the different types of bamboo fence screening?

A: There are two main types of bamboo fence screening: solid and slatted. Solid bamboo fencing is made from tightly woven bamboo strips that provide complete privacy. Slatted bamboo fencing has wider gaps between the strips, which allows for more airflow and visibility.

Q: How do I maintain bamboo fence screening?

A: Bamboo fence screening is relatively low-maintenance. You should clean it with a mild soap and water solution every few months. You may also need to apply a sealant to protect it from the elements.

Q: How long does bamboo fence screening last?

A: Bamboo fence screening can last for many years with proper care. However, the lifespan will vary depending on the type of bamboo used and the climate in which it is installed. In general, solid bamboo fencing will last longer than slatted bamboo fencing.
